318df7238b
Support for emulating XThead* instruction has been added recently. This patch adds support for these instructions to the RISC-V disassembler. Co-developed-by: LIU Zhiwei <zhiwei_liu@linux.alibaba.com> Acked-by: Alistair Francis <alistair.francis@wdc.com> Signed-off-by: Christoph Müllner <christoph.muellner@vrull.eu> Message-Id: <20230612111034.3955227-9-christoph.muellner@vrull.eu>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
22 lines
1.0 KiB
Meson
22 lines
1.0 KiB
Meson
common_ss.add(when: 'CONFIG_ALPHA_DIS', if_true: files('alpha.c'))
|
|
common_ss.add(when: 'CONFIG_CRIS_DIS', if_true: files('cris.c'))
|
|
common_ss.add(when: 'CONFIG_HEXAGON_DIS', if_true: files('hexagon.c'))
|
|
common_ss.add(when: 'CONFIG_HPPA_DIS', if_true: files('hppa.c'))
|
|
common_ss.add(when: 'CONFIG_M68K_DIS', if_true: files('m68k.c'))
|
|
common_ss.add(when: 'CONFIG_MICROBLAZE_DIS', if_true: files('microblaze.c'))
|
|
common_ss.add(when: 'CONFIG_MIPS_DIS', if_true: files('mips.c', 'nanomips.c'))
|
|
common_ss.add(when: 'CONFIG_NIOS2_DIS', if_true: files('nios2.c'))
|
|
common_ss.add(when: 'CONFIG_RISCV_DIS', if_true: files(
|
|
'riscv.c',
|
|
'riscv-xthead.c',
|
|
'riscv-xventana.c'
|
|
))
|
|
common_ss.add(when: 'CONFIG_SH4_DIS', if_true: files('sh4.c'))
|
|
common_ss.add(when: 'CONFIG_SPARC_DIS', if_true: files('sparc.c'))
|
|
common_ss.add(when: 'CONFIG_XTENSA_DIS', if_true: files('xtensa.c'))
|
|
common_ss.add(when: capstone, if_true: [files('capstone.c'), capstone])
|
|
common_ss.add(files('disas.c'))
|
|
|
|
system_ss.add(files('disas-mon.c'))
|
|
specific_ss.add(capstone)
|